Famous Prejudice Quotes in English with Images

A great many people think they are thinking when they are really rearranging their prejudices.

- William James Quotes

When the judgment’s weak,
The Prejudice is wrong.

- Kane O’Hara Quote

Everyone is a prisoner of his own experiences.  No one can eliminate prejudices – just recognize them.

- Prejudice Quotes by Edward R. Murrow

It we were to wake up some morning and find that everyone was the same race, creed and color, we would find some other cause for prejudice by noon.

- Prejudice Quotes by George Aiken

Nobody outside of a baby carriage or a judge’s chamber believes in an unprejudiced point of view.

- Lillian Hellman Quote

Never try to reason the prejudice out of a man.  It was not reasoned into him, and cannot be reasoned out.

- Sydney Smith Quotes

The greatest friend of Truth is time, her greatest enemy is Prejudice, and her constant companion Humility.

- Prejudice Quotes by Charles Caleb Colton

Common sense is the collection of prejudices acquired by age eighteen.

- Prejudice Quotes Albert Einstein
